BEFORE FIRST USE
of your Breville Compact Smart Oven
PREPARING THE OVEN FOR USE
Remove and safely discard any packing 1.
material, promotional labels and tape
from the oven.
Remove the crumb tray, wire rack, broil 2.
rack, and baking pan from the polyfoam
packaging. Wash them in warm soapy
water with a soft sponge, rinse and dry
thoroughly. Insert the crumb tray into
the oven.
Wipe the interior of the oven with a soft 3.
damp sponge. Dry thoroughly.
Place the oven on a flat, dry surface. 4.
Ensure there is a minimum distance of
4" (10cm) of space on both sides of the
appliance. Ensure there are no items on
top of the oven.
Unwind the power cord completely and 5.
insert the power plug into a grounded
wall outlet.
The oven alert will sound twice and the 6.
LCD screen will illuminate.
NOTE:
In order to remove any protective
substances on the heating elements,
it is necessary to run the oven
empty for 15 minutes.
NOTE:
Ensure the area is well ventilated
as the oven may emit vapors. These
are safe and not detrimental to the
performance of the oven.
Turn the FUNCTION dial until the 7.
indicator reaches the PIZZA function.
The figure on the LCD screen indicates
the preset temperature of '425°F'. The
preset FROZEN FOODS setting will
also be displayed.
Press the center of the TEMP/TIME
dial. The LCD screen will indicate the
preset time of '15 MINS'.
Press the START/CANCEL button to 8.
activate this setting. The oven alert
will sound, the button surround will
illuminate red and the LCD screen will
illuminate orange.
The LCD screen will indicate a 9.
blinking ‘PREHEATING’. Once the oven
has reached the set temperature, the
temperature alert will sound.
